Tracking your stocks and ETFs ensures you have a clear view of your investments and their growth over time. This guide will walk you through how to add and update your investments properly.


🏦 Adding a Stock or ETF Investment

  1. Click "Add UITF Investment” in the UITF Investments table.
  2. Add a Name – Use a recognizable name (e.g., S&P 500 ETF, Vanguard Index Fund).
  3. Select the Bank or Platform – Choose where you’re investing (e.g., IBKR, GoTrade, BPI, RCBC).
  4. Select "UITF Investments" in the Total Views dropdown – This ensures proper categorization.

πŸ’° Adding Each Investment Entry

Each time you buy more shares or units, log them in the All Funds table:

  1. Click "Add UITF Entry" in the UITF Entries table.
  2. Select the Investment – Choose from the stocks or ETFs you’ve added.
  3. Enter the Investment Amount – The total amount spent on this purchase.
  4. Add the Purchase Date – The date when the transaction was made.
  5. Add the Number of Units/Shares – The quantity you bought.
  6. Enter the NAVPU/Share Price – The price per unit/share at the time of purchase.
